Busy week here aswell...

Monday - Pool Service on 24 pools, submitted proposal for 10,000 sq.ft of sidewalk and 1.3 miles of gutter.

Tuesday - Pool Service on 23 pools, visit to chemical and part supplier to stock up.

Wednesday - Pool Service on 19 pools, Emergency call out on 4 other swimming pools.

Thursday - Pool Service on 24 pools, Repair and replacement chlorinators on 2 other pools, submitted pricing to residential PM on 10 1,500 sq. ft homes plus drives, sidewalks, pool decks and cages... booked 'green pool recovery' on 1 foreclosed home.

Friday - Pool Service on 8 pools, Pressure Wash driveway and sidewalks for homeowner, 'green pool recovery' and wash of driveway, pool deck and pool cage for same property. Emergency call out on pool with no flow, trip to supplier to stock up on cartridge filters.

Saturday - Emergency call out for pool with no heat, Emergency call out for pool with PITA tenants :eek: , Pressure Washing of 10,000 sq.ft HOA sidewalks, paint prep for HOA gate house, fixed a garage door, washed truck and trailer... now time to shower and chill out.

Sunday - Emails, billing, marketing...

All week was trying to take phone calls and arrange meeting/demos... I need to hire someone fast! Otherwise the biz will stand still...
